Arms including sophisticated HK automatic rifle and other items recovered from the GNLA camp on Friday morning. (ST)

 TURA: The banned GNLA has been operating from the camp that was hit by SWAT commandos on Friday morning in which one of the area commanders, Tosol T Sangma, was killed.

East Garo Hills police have revealed that the camp, which was being used as headquarters, was set up several weeks ago and could house about 20 cadres.

At the time of the attack the outfit’s armed wing chief Sohan D Shira was reportedly inside the camp but managed to escape during the exchange of fire which continued for over two hours.

Meanwhile, Williamnagar police are on look out for the body of one militant who is believed to have been hit during the attack on the camp.

Police sources revealed that a militant of the GNLA who was keeping guard on the camp was injured during the encounter and was possibly dead. They said that the militant has been identified as one Pedil who hails from Jangkegre village, near the district headquarters.
